sean finney <seanius@seanius.net> wrote:

> if anyone here has some dpkg-fu handy off the top of their heads that i
> could use to further deduce what's going on i'd be happy to hear it.

DPKg
{
    options "--debug=221"
}

in a file in /etc/apt/conf.d/ should do (this is untested, please check
the details).

>> I do know also that beginning with the dpkg version in etch, the Conflicts:
>> is no longer required when moving conffiles, it's possible to use Replaces:
>> by itself.
>
> okay.  the conflict is there for other reasons as well but i'll keep
> that in mind for other packages.

But then you should make sure that dpkg is updated first:

apt-get update
apt-get install dpkg apt #and aptitude, if you like
apt-get dist-upgrade # or aptitude
